Come join our amazing team and work remotely from home!
As a Web Developer, you will be responsible for developing, enhancing, and maintaining web and mobile applications using .NET technologies and Microsoft Azure. This role supports multiple mobile applications originally developed by external contractors, requiring the ability to understand existing codebases, resolve issues, and implement new features using .NET MAUI. You will work closely with senior developers to deliver secure, reliable, and scalable solutions that support business operations.
Develop and maintain web applications using ASP.NET Core and C#
Support and enhance existing mobile applications using .NET MAUI
Analyze and improve mobile app codebases created by third-party contractors
Implement new features, bug fixes, and performance improvements
Assist in developing RESTful APIs and integrating mobile and web clients
Write, optimize, and maintain SQL queries and stored procedures
Deploy and manage applications using Azure App Services, Azure Functions, and related resources
Use Git or Azure DevOps for source control and participate in code reviews
Follow secure coding practices and troubleshoot application issues
Collaborate with senior developers, QA testers, and product stakeholders
Prepare and update basic technical documentation
Stay current with Microsoft technologies, especially .NET MAUI and Azure tools
Strong understanding of C#, .NET Core, MVC, Web API, and OOP principles
Familiarity with HTML, CSS, JavaScript, and responsive design
Ability to write clean, maintainable, and well-documented code
Understanding of asynchronous programming and dependency injection
Hands-on experience or strong interest in .NET MAUI, Xamarin, or mobile app development
Ability to maintain and enhance existing mobile apps
Knowledge of mobile UI patterns and app lifecycle for iOS and Android
Experience with Azure App Services, Azure Functions, Azure Storage, or Azure SQL Database
Understanding of cloud deployments and basic CI/CD workflows
Knowledge of RESTful API design and integration
Familiarity with Swagger / OpenAPI
Ability to work in an Agile/Scrum environment
Strong communication skills and eagerness to learn from senior engineers
Desire to grow into a senior or mobile-focused engineering role
Bachelor’s degree in Computer Science or related field, or equivalent experience
2–4 years of experience in .NET development
Mobile development experience or demonstrated interest in .NET MAUI
Azure cloud experience preferred
Self-motivated team player with strong communication skills
Comprehensive healthcare plans for you and your family
401(k) plan with discretionary employer match
(50% of the first 4% of pay contributed)
Employee discounts on fitness, restaurants, retail, and more
Customized training and career development programs
Employee referral bonus program
Educational reimbursement
Community involvement through Carrington Charitable Foundation
👉 Visit: carringtoncf.org
We are proud to be an Equal Opportunity Employer and are committed to building an inclusive workplace.
© 2025 Hire Dev Now. All rights reserved. designed and developed by Hiredevnow